    Development of a New Method to Track Multiple Honey Bees with Complex Behaviors on a Flat Laboratory Arena by Toshifumi Kimura (510988)

    Published 2014
    “…We have developed a new algorithm, K-Track, for tracking numerous bees in a flat laboratory arena. Our program implements three main processes: (A) The object (bee's) region is detected by simple threshold processing on gray scale images, (B) Individuals are identified by size, shape and spatiotemporal positional changes, and (C) Centers of mass of identified individuals are connected through all movie frames to yield individual behavioral trajectories. …”
